On Hallow's Eve

Are you ready for a bedtime story
gather close and quieten down
this is a story of frightful things
that still live in the old ghost town

A town that was so full of evil
murder was a daily thing
nothing was sacred in this town
and the devil was definitely king

A young girl of such beauty
roams the streets at night
a bloody gown is what she wears
and her screams will give you a fright

She is hungry and it is not for food
it is your blood she wants
so if you travel to this town
beware of all these haunts

A headless man rides his horse
with hooves of lightning speed
he is searching for his head
he  will take yours and leave you to bleed

An old man with only one eye
is on the lookout for another
so beware my little ones
he can steal yours without much bother

Many a haunt roams this town
looking for someone just like you
so shiver and shake and be afraid
for this story is oh so true

Now it is time for bed
my frightened little boys
close your eyes if you dare
and pretend you don't hear all the noise

I may not be who you think I am
